Abstract
In this study s-hydrindacene-1,3,5,7-tetrone (BID: bisindandione) was synthesized from dianhydride of pyromellitic acid, then a new series of azo dyes [2,6-bis(o-, m-, p-substituted phenylazo)-s-hydrindacene-1,3,5,7-tetrones] were obtained by the coupling reaction of BID with some o-, m-, p-substituted (hydroxy, etoxy, nitro, carboxy and methyl) benzendiazonium salts. The effects of subtituents, concentration, acid and base upon the UV–visible spectra of these disperse dyes were investigated.
